Test 87ceea3d30 feat(T2.4): implement fast lessons file indexing
- Add internal/indexing package for lessons index
- Implement LessonIndex with multi-field index structure
- Index by task type, activity type, failure type, and pattern
- Fast lookups: O(1) map access for all query types
- Build from JSONL file with streaming parse
- Support incremental lesson addition
- Query operations with optional AND logic
- Time range queries for temporal analysis
- Similarity search by failure message substring
- Most frequent failures ranking
- 20 indexing tests, all passing

Features:
- FindByTaskType() - query by task type
- FindByActivityType() - query by activity type
- FindByFailureType() - query by failure type
- FindByPattern() - query by pattern
- FindSimilar() - substring search in failure messages
- QueryMultiple() - AND logic for multi-field queries
- GetByTimeRange() - temporal range queries
- GetMostFrequentFailures() - ranked by frequency
- BuildFromFile() - load from JSONL
- AddLesson() - incremental updates

Performance Verified:
- Lookup < 10ms for 1000s entries ✓
- <10ms for 10,000 entries ✓
- Concurrent queries supported ✓
- O(1) average lookup complexity
- Index rebuilding efficient

Test Coverage:
- 20 indexing tests (build, query, range, stats)
- Latency verification (< 10ms)
- Concurrency testing
- Time range queries
- Multi-field queries
- Large dataset support (10k entries)

Index Structures:
- lessons: ID -> Lesson (full lookup)
- byTaskType: TaskType -> []*Lesson
- byActivityType: ActivityType -> []*Lesson
- byFailureType: FailureType -> []*Lesson
- byPattern: Pattern -> []*Lesson
- All RWMutex-protected for thread safety

# Task Board — Milestone T2: Scale & Performance
**Submilestone:** T2 (Distributed execution, caching, performance optimization)
| ID | Scope | Status | Branch | Verification |
|----|-------|--------|--------|--------------|
| T2.1 | Activity result caching: deduplicate repeated LLM calls for same task state | [x] | `task/T2.1` | Implementer called 2x on same code → second call returns cached Implementer output |
| T2.2 | Parallel task dispatch: multiple T0.x tasks execute truly concurrently (not sequential) | [x] | `task/T2.2` | 9 tasks complete in ~1/9 total time (wall-clock speedup measured) |
| T2.3 | Prompt template caching: pre-compile Go templates on worker startup | [x] | `task/T2.3` | Template render latency < 100ms (vs parse+render each time) |
| T2.4 | Lessons file indexing: fast lookup of past failures without full file scan | [x] | `task/T2.4` | Query lessons by task type → return in < 10ms for 1000s of entries |
| T2.5 | Git operation batching: combine multiple worktree commits into single push/merge | [ ] | `task/T2.5` | N tasks → 1 push (vs N pushes), measured via git ref-log |
| T2.6 | LLM request batching: group similar Implementer calls into one API request | [ ] | `task/T2.6` | 3 implementer tasks → 1 Anthropic API call with batch input (vs 3 separate calls) |
| T2.7 | Workflow history pruning: trim old task unit outputs from orchestrator history | [ ] | `task/T2.7` | Continue-as-new cycle history size constant despite 1000s of task units completed |
| T2.8 | Distributed lock optimization: replace flock with Redis/etcd for multi-pod scenarios | [ ] | `task/T2.8` | 5 concurrent orchestrators on different pods share FS safely via distributed lock |
